86 Chapel Street, Kilburn, Belper, DE56 0NT is a freehold terraced property built before 1900. The property offers approximately 1,098 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£218,730 , which equates to approximately £199 per square foot. It was last sold on 10 Mar 2025 for £220,000. Since then, the value has decreased by £1,270, representing a 0.6% decrease, or approximately 0.8% per year.

The current estimated value of £218,730 is:

  • 18.9% lower than the average property price on Chapel Street
  • 2.5% lower than the average in the DE56 0NT postcode area
  • and 24.7% lower than the average price for Belper as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 17 May 2017,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

86 Chapel Street, Kilburn, Belper, Amber Valley, Derbyshire, DE56 0NT has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 17 May 2017.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 18 Feb 2009, when the property was rated D. The current rating of E reflects a decline in energy efficiency of 8.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system changed from room heaters, mains gas to boiler and radiators, mains gas,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, standard tariff to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from very po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 150 mm loft insulation to pitched,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from good to very poor.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 10%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 50%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from poor to good.
